Téléchargez l'application
Tom's Hardware sur l'App Store
Toute l'actu informatique de référence sur votre iPhone
Oui Non

iLife 09 : Apple va vous faire apprécier OpenCL

par - source: Tom's Hardware FR

iLife détecte les visages...

Nous parlons de temps en temps d'OpenCL, cette API destinée à simplifier l'accès aux fonctions GPGPU et qui devrait arriver rapidement.Proposée au départ par Apple, elle est devenue depuis un standard et devrait être intégrée dans le prochain Mac OS X et être supportée par la plupart des cartes graphiques récentes.

iLife 09 semble taillé pour OpenCL

Et quoi de mieux pour montrer l'intérêt d'une technologie que des programmes grand public ? Ceux qui ont pu essayer iLife 09, la dernière version de la suite multimédia d'Apple, ont du se rendre compte que certaines des nouvelles fonctions sont lentes. La détection des visages d'iPhoto 09 et la stabilisation de iMovie sont deux exemples d'applications taillées pour OpenCL : on remarque directement que sur un processeur dual core, ces deux nouvelles fonctions sont très lourdes (il suffit de voir le temps qu'il faut pour calculer la base de données des visages sur iPhoto). En parallélisant les calculs, il serait possible d'obtenir un gain significatif sur l'analyse des visages ou sur la stabilisation numérique, et le but d'OpenCL est justement d'accéder aux fonctions de parallélistaions des GPU, peu exploitées actuellement. Même si CUDA (l'API de NVIDIA) est efficace, elle a le défaut d'être limitée aux GPU de la marque et de nécessiter un code spécifique alors qu'OpenCL est compatible avec les GPU d'autres marques (pour peu qu'ils aient une architecture compatibles). Notons tout de même que les deux API sont utilisables avec un CPU, même si ce n'est pas le but premier, le tout dans un souci de compatibilité.

Dans les faits, il ne serait pas étonnant qu'une mise à jour d'iLife arrive en même temps que Snow Leopard (attendu au printemps), avec la gestion d'OpenCL. Pure spéculation ? Peut-être, mais il n'empêche qu'Apple dispose d'une bonne base de machines équipées pour tirer parti d'OpenCL et que proposer une version optimisée d'iLife serait un bon moyen de montrer l'intérêt de la technologie.

Partager:
6
Commentaires
X
Valider

Commentaires
Ajouter un commentaire
omega2 02/02/2009 18:00
Masquer
--2+

J'appelle ça une "non news" alias "du vent" et vu la base super solide de votre nouvelle, ça n'a même pas sa place dans les "rumeurs".

Zarck@idn 02/02/2009 18:42
Masquer
--1+

Vu l'offre matériel actuel chez Apple, il faut changer tout les Macs...
Entre le GMA 950 du mini, les ATI 2600 de l'imac et du pro, et les 16 Streams processeurs des nouveaux portables à Nvidia 9400 et 64 SP pour les 9600... c'est pas terrible tout cela comme offre matériel...

dandu 02/02/2009 20:21
Masquer
-1+

Zarck@IDN :
Vu l'offre matériel actuel chez Apple, il faut changer tout les Macs...Entre le GMA 950 du mini, les ATI 2600 de l'imac et du pro, et les 16 Streams processeurs des nouveaux portables à Nvidia 9400 et 64 SP pour les 9600... c'est pas terrible tout cela comme offre matériel...



32, dans les 9600M. Mais a priori, ça fonctionne en // avec la 9400M en OpenCL, donc on en a 48 en pratique.

anonymous 03/02/2009 07:56
Masquer
-0+

"le temps qu'il faut pour calculer la base de données des visages sur iPhoto"

Cette phrase n'a aucun sens. Cela ne veut rien dire, mais rien !!!

pluies 03/02/2009 09:01
Masquer
-1+

MaxxLaMenace :
"le temps qu'il faut pour calculer la base de données des visages sur iPhoto"Cette phrase n'a aucun sens. Cela ne veut rien dire, mais rien !!!



[pinailleur]

Si l'on s'en tient aux us et coutumes du français écrit (et non oral), ta seconde phrase n'est pas non plus un modèle de syntaxe. :o

[/pinailleur]

dandu 03/02/2009 09:37
Masquer
-1+

MaxxLaMenace :
"le temps qu'il faut pour calculer la base de données des visages sur iPhoto"Cette phrase n'a aucun sens. Cela ne veut rien dire, mais rien !!!



sous entendu le temps énorme :o

Publicité

Les offres du moment

Newsletters


OK